Jira is a proprietary issue tracking product developed by Atlassian that allows bug tracking and agile project management.
Zipscore.ai is a location intelligence platform that helps businesses identify high-potential ZIP codes quickly. It combines ZIP code databases, point-of-interest data, and census data to allow marketers, analysts, and location planners to find their target markets in seconds. The platform spans 75,000+ US locations and offers free tools to get started.
